Logan Paul has combined football with WWE.

Fans were left in awe at the Wembley stadium on 8th March, 2025, when Sidemen FC collided with YouTube All Stars. While the match ended 9-9, it was IShowSpeed, who guided the YouTube All Stars to victory during the penalty shootout.

Mid-way through the match, things turned interesting when Joe Weller converted a penalty to put Sidemen FC ahead against the YouTube All-Stars. Performing Cristiano Ronaldo’s iconic ‘Sui’ celebration, he was then stopped by Logan Paul, who then performed a suplex on him. Dropping Weller on the pitch, the Sidemen players came together to count a pinfall, as the Wembley crowd joined in.

The wrestling move soon went viral on the internet, gathering nearly 2.2 million views, with fans calling it one of the wildest goal celebrations ever.

A match filled with incredible moments, fans in the Stadium and all over the globe enjoyed the entertaining feat put forward by the stars.

LA Knight Explains Why He Faced Logan Paul At SummerSlam 2024 And Not Before

Speaking with Alistair McGeorge of Metro, LA Knight explained how working around Logan Paul’s ‘limited schedule’ led him to their match at SummerSlam.

“WWE, anyway, was at least smart enough to be like, ‘“’Alright, we’re gonna hold on to that for a little bit, and do some distraction stuff,’” Knight said. “[Logan will] do some other stuff. I’ll do some other stuff, and then eventually bring it back, because as far back as even [WrestleMania 40], I’d done some meet and greet and I went out in the audience and just took the microphone out there and started talking to people.

Every single person was like, “You gotta fight Logan Paul. You gotta take the US Championship”. And I’m like, “Okay, there’s something here. A lot of people want to see this.”
